Detailed Solution

Estrogen plays a crucial role in maintaining bone density by inhibiting bone resorption (breakdown) and promoting bone formation. When oestrogen levels decrease, such as during menopause or with certain medical conditions or treatments, the balance between bone resorption and formation is disrupted. As a result, bone resorption may exceed bone formation, leading to a decrease in bone density and an increased risk of osteoporosis, a condition characterised by fragile and porous bones prone to fracture.
